They are relatively budget-friendly than other roofing products and are a long lasting services. Corrugated roof materials are typically utilized for the moving kind of roofing. extremely light-weight and resilient. Corrugated roofing products are likewise more stiff than a flat sheet of a similar type and density, this results to a significant decrease in expense and weight. If the weather is severe, the downsides in utilizing corrugated roof materials are that they are very light-weight and can be tough to work with. Fiberglass corrugated roofing materials can not endure high heat, fiberglass also quickly chips while metal and aluminum corrugated roofing products dent easily and is tough to restore. The temperature plays a major facto with corrugated roofing materials and if they are not set up appropriately they might separate. Because corrugated roofing materials are normally really thin, they can be very loud when it rains, snows or other extreme weather. The corrugated roofing materials sheets can likewise be extremely warmed throughout hot bright days and the heat can radiate to the remainder of the structure making it really uncomfortable. To eliminate this problem, an incorrect ceiling must be placed, the gap in between ought to be well aerated so that the hot air will be dispensed through that manner. Utilizing light colored corrugated roofing materials or painting it with light colored paints if possible will likewise reduce this problem. When installing corrugated roof materials, there is some fundamental structure products needed such as, Filler strips, these are wood formed to fit the contours of the panels, unique nails for corrugated roofing products, plastic washers, you will also need a drill and drill bits, a saw may also be required for some cutting. Corrugated roofing products are offered in panels with various sizes, before buying, it is best to identify which size and how many panels will be needed so that cutting will not be demanded hence preventing waste and additional costs. A flat roof system works by offering a water resistant membrane over a building. It includes one or more layers of hydrophobic products that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is usually placed between the roof and the deck memb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other building elements to avoid water seepage. The water is then directed to drains pipes, downspouts, and rain gutters by the roof's minor pitch.
There are 4 most common kinds of flat roofing system systems. Noted in order of increasing durability and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is used over and existing roof,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ofs.
Used since the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ing normally cons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roofing fel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and normally covered with a granular mineral surface. The seams are normally covered over with a roof substance.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the newest kind of roof material. It is frequently used to change multiple-ply roofs. 10 to 12 year service warranties are normal, but correct installation is vital and maintenance is still required.
Built-up or multiple-ply roofing, also referred to as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or covered fel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roof sheet, ballast, or tile pavers that are used to secure the hidden products from the weather. BURs are developed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the products utilized.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finish of asphalt or coal tar. Considering that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es inspecting and preserving the seams of the roofing hard.
Flat-seamed roofs have been used considering that the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many years depending on the quality of the material, upkeep, and direct exposure to the components.
Galvanized metal does require routine painting in order to avoid rust and split seams need to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and generally requires repl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are favored as lasting flat roofs.
